C语言报C2143语法错误一般是因为在代码中使用了不正确的语法或语法结构。解决这个错误的方法通常是:
- 检查变量或函数的声明和定义是否正确。确保变量和函数的名称、类型、参数列表等都正确匹配。
- 检查是否漏掉了必要的分号。在C语言中,每条语句的结尾都要加上分号。
- 检查是否正确使用了大括号。在C语言中,每个代码块都要用大括号括起来,确保大括号的配对是正确的。
- 检查是否漏掉了必要的头文件引用。在C语言中,如果使用了某个库函数或类型,需要在代码中引入相应的头文件。
- 检查是否在错误的位置使用了变量或函数。在C语言中,变量和函数的作用范围是有限制的,确保在正确的位置使用它们。
- 检查是否在错误的地方使用了注释符号。在C语言中,注释应该用注释符号正确注释,以避免影响代码的正常编译。
- 检查是否使用了错误的语法结构。比如,使用了不正确的循环语句或条件语句等,确保使用了正确的语法结构。
如果以上方法无法解决问题,可以将出错的代码片段提供出来,以便更详细地分析和解决问题。